Abstract :
Micro dielectric spheres are known to act as efficient optical resonators. According to the Lorenz-Mie scattering theory, micro spheres of the order of the several tenth of micrometer in diameters have very narrow resonances in the visible frequency region. Such cavity resonance modes of a micro sphere are called electromagnetic whispering gallery modes (WGM´s) or morphology dependent resonance modes (MDR´s). Because of the extremely high quality factor (Q-value) of the resonances, the spherical cavity structure has a strong potentiality for various applications of photonic devices. For example, such as low threshold laser. Here we present two methods to control resonance of micro spherical cavity lasers. One is the control of the lasing mode by the injection of the monochromatic beam. Second is the mode elimination by using the doping of the gain medium in stratified structure
